Joseph wrote:
So I have turned to using my own early css work and adapting it.
IE seems proud and happy to show the site and I have started making the changes needed. However it seems unhappy with Javascript.

The great Firefox merely shows the source! This is the document statement <!DOCTYPE HTML PUBLIC "-//W3C//DTD HTML 4.0 Transitional//EN" "http://www.w3.org/TR/REC-html40/loose.dtd";>

Any thoughts?

Tim responds:
First, try upgrading your doctype to this:

<!DOCTYPE HTML PUBLIC "-//W3C//DTD HTML 4.01 Transitional//EN"
           "http://www.w3.org/TR/html4/loose.dtd";>

(see http://www.w3.org/TR/REC-html40/sgml/loosedtd.html)

I don't think the 4.0 Transitional DTD is even valid anymore.

Secondly...IE will render happily whether or not the doctype is correct, but FF is pretty choosy about it. JavaScript may not work if the page is not completely loaded, depending on what it's doing...so fix the doctype first, and see what happens from there...
